Entry Certificate in Business Analysis (ECBA) — Question 74
What is the relationship between two requirements called when one requirement can be deduced from another at a higher level?
Answer options
- A. Satisfy
- B. Necessity
- C. Effort
- D. Derive
Correct answer: D
Explanation
The correct answer is 'Derive' because it accurately describes the relationship where one requirement is based on or comes from another at a higher level. The other options do not convey this specific meaning; 'Satisfy' refers to meeting the requirements, 'Necessity' pertains to essential needs, and 'Effort' involves the amount of work required, none of which describe the deduction relationship.
